Ingredients

– 1 cup heavy cream

– 1/2 cup powdered sugar

– 2 tablespoons matcha powder

– 1 vanilla bean, seeds scraped


Instructions

1. In a large b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form.

2. Sift in the powdered sugar and matcha powder, then fold in the vanilla bean seeds until just combined.

3. Use the Matcha Vanilla Bean Frosting immediately to top your desired dessert, or refrigerate until ready to use.

Notes

For best results, use high-quality matcha powder and vanilla beans. The frosting can be made ahead and stored in the refrigerator for up to 5 days.
